Spice of India
12, 2-26 Elizabeth St
Melbourne, Victoria  
Australia
Phone: (03) 9671 3363

Split Image Cafe
676 Glenferrie Rd
Melbourne, Victoria  3122
Australia
Phone: (03) 9818 0693

Spoonful
543 High Street
Melbourne, Victoria  3181
Australia
Phone: (03) 9521 5212

Squires Loft City Steakhouse
12 Goldie Place
Melbourne, Victoria  3000
Australia
Phone: (03) 9670 7317

St Albans Pizza
171 Main Road
Melbourne, Victoria  3021
Australia
Phone: 03-93665511

Stalactites Restaurant
177-179 Lonsdale Street
Melbourne, Victoria  3000
Australia
Phone: (03) 9663 3316

Steakhouse
Pier 35 Marina, 263-329 Lorimer Street
Melbourne, Victoria  3207
Australia
Phone: (03) 9646 0606

Steffen's Restaurant
720 Main Rd
Melbourne, Victoria  3095
Australia
Phone: (03) 9431 0116

Stella's Restaurant
159 Spring Street
Melbourne, Victoria  3000
Australia
Phone: (03) 9639 1555

Stokehouse - Cafe Bistro
30 Jacka Blvd
Melbourne, Victoria  3182
Australia
Phone: 03-95255555

Straits Cafe
694 Doncaster Rd
Melbourne, Victoria  3108
Australia
Phone: (03) 9848 1605

Strega Ristorante Italiano
Ground Level, Crown Entertainment Complex
Melbourne, Victoria  3006
Australia
Phone: (03) 9645 5400

Strictly Thai Restaurant
170 High St
Melbourne, Victoria  3101
Australia
Phone: (03) 9853 0723

Stuches Restaurant
158 Union St
Melbourne, Victoria  3056
Australia
Phone: (03) 9387 3296

Studley Park Boathouse
1 Boathouse Rd
Melbourne, Victoria  3101
Australia
Phone: (03) 9853 1828

Sub Terrain
167 St George Road
Melbourne, Victoria  3068
Australia
Phone: (03) 9497 8077

Sud Food and Wine Bar
219 King Street
Melbourne, Victoria  3000
Australia
Phone: (03) 9670 8451

Sukaramai Restaurant
604 Station St
Melbourne, Victoria  3128
Australia
Phone: (03) 9890 8788

Sunny Court Restaurant
556 Station St
Melbourne, Victoria  3128
Australia
Phone: (03) 9898 6960

Sunshine Pizza
197 Hampshire Road
Sunshine
Melbourne, Victoria  3020
Australia
Phone: 03 9311 1577

Sponsored
links